摘要
Energy losses of 32 MeV He-3 ions by carbon foils were measured in the charge state non-equilibrium region. The mean energy losses exhibited an abrupt change as a function of the foil thickness around 40-50-mu-g/cm2. This behavior is quantitatively explained by considering the contribution from charge-changing collisions.
